De Montfort University (DMU) has launched your new timetable system to give you a more personalised, smoother and reliable way to manage your university schedule.


What's new? 

The new system will provide you with access to your timetable alongside University-wide event feeds, push notifications and important updates, including changes to scheduled activities.

You will also benefit from a direct in-app messaging service and announcements, helping you stay up to date with important information and communications from the University.

How do I access my timetable? 

Head over to MyDMU, which can be accessed either through the DMU app or www.my.dmu.ac.uk. The app is the most convenient way to access your timetable and can be downloaded from the App Store or Google Play store.


Once you log in to MyDMU, you will see two timetable tiles;

  • Timetable: This tile will show you the next event in your timetable at a glance and clicking this icon will take you to a monthly overview.
  • Online Timetable: This tile will take you through to www.mytimetable.dmu.ac.ukm, where you can access additional monthly timetable features such as getting alerts regarding changes to your timetable. Please note that by default you will not receive alerts. You have to opt in through clicking the profile button in the menu on the top left side of the screen.

Finally, through the 'Online timetable' tile, you can integrate your timetable with a digital, personal calendar using iCal technology. Simply click the ‘Subscribe’ button in the top right corner of your screen. If you don't see your app displayed select the 'More’ option.


When will you be able to access your timetables? 

Timetables will be released to different groups of students throughout September. 

All first year students, including Further Education Level 0, Further Education Level 3 and Integrated Masters Level 4 students will receive their timetables on Tuesday 15 September from 9am.  
*This may take several days to come through to you. If you haven’t received your timetable by week commencing 21st September, please contact Faculty Student Advice Centre. 

Returning undergraduate students (levels five and six) will receive their timetables on Tuesday 22 September from 9am.

Postgraduate-Taught students will receive their timetables on Tuesday 29 September from 9am.
